[Zope3-checkins] CVS: Zope3/src/zope/security - checker.py:1.12
   
    Philipp von Weitershausen
     
    philikon@philikon.de
       
    Thu, 10 Apr 2003 11:39:42 -0400
    
    
  
Update of /cvs-repository/Zope3/src/zope/security
In directory cvs.zope.org:/tmp/cvs-serv13729/security
Modified Files:
	checker.py 
Log Message:
Added __mro__ to the attributes you can get from a type.
=== Zope3/src/zope/security/checker.py 1.11 => 1.12 ===
--- Zope3/src/zope/security/checker.py:1.11	Tue Mar 25 15:50:16 2003
+++ Zope3/src/zope/security/checker.py	Thu Apr 10 11:39:42 2003
@@ -350,7 +350,8 @@
                      ]
 
 _callableChecker = NamesChecker(['__str__', '__name__', '__call__'])
-_typeChecker = NamesChecker(['__str__', '__name__', '__module__', '__bases__'])
+_typeChecker = NamesChecker(
+    ['__str__', '__name__', '__module__', '__bases__', '__mro__'])
 
 _interfaceChecker = NamesChecker(['__str__', '__name__', '__module__',
                                   '__bases__', 'getBases', 'isImplementedBy',